🥘 Ingredients

14 items
  • 2 cups All-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ons Ba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 0.75 cups Whole milk
  • 8 ounces Cremini mushrooms,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ons Butter
  • 2 cloves Gar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on Fresh thyme leaves
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 1 cup Arugula
  • 0.5 cups Ricotta cheese
  • 0.5 cups Shredded mozzarella

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

In a large mixing b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and 1 teaspoon of salt.

2

Add 2 tablespoons of olive oil and the milk to the dry ingredients. Mix until a soft dough forms.

3

Transfer the dough to a floured surface and knead for 2-3 minutes until smooth. Cover the dough and let it rest while you prepare the filling.

4

In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the garlic and sauté for 1 minute until fragrant.

5

Add the sliced mushrooms to the skillet. Cook for 5-7 minutes until they release their moisture and become golden brown.

6

Stir in the thyme, 0.5 teaspoons salt, and black pepper. Remove the mushroom mixture from the skillet and set aside.

7

Divide the dough into 4 equal portions. Roll each portion into a thin circle, about 8 inches in diameter, on a floured surface.

8

Heat a dry skillet or griddle over medium-high heat. Cook each piadini round for 2 minutes on each side until lightly golden and puffed.

9

To assemble, spread a thin layer of ricotta cheese on one half of each piadini. Top with the sautéed mushrooms, shredded mozzarella, and a handful of fresh arugula.

10

Fold the piadini in half to enclose the filling. Serve warm and enjoy!
